LLVM backend for 6502
Go to file
Chris Lattner a9d2bffeeb Fix bug with critical edge splitting code where it wouldn't update PHI nodes
in the old destination block to indicate that the value flows from the new
edge splitting block, not from the original multi-successor block.


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@3590 91177308-0d34-0410-b5e6-96231b3b80d8
2002-09-06 03:51:45 +00:00
docs Initial checkin of the first part of the Programmer's Manual 2002-09-06 02:50:58 +00:00
include - Rename BreakCriticalEdge to the slightly more standard SplitCriticalEdge 2002-09-06 02:35:11 +00:00
lib Fix bug with critical edge splitting code where it wouldn't update PHI nodes 2002-09-06 03:51:45 +00:00
runtime Pass renamed 2002-07-30 00:53:26 +00:00
support/lib/Support Minor bug fix. 2002-09-03 23:12:40 +00:00
test Make sure that setcc is implemented for bools. 2002-09-03 20:09:23 +00:00
tools - Converted CWriter to be an LLVM pass. 2002-08-31 00:30:15 +00:00
utils Ignore the boost #include files 2002-07-23 17:56:32 +00:00
cvsupdate Merge Chris's script with the one already checked in 2002-04-29 19:11:01 +00:00
getsomesrcs.sh Filter out noncore stuff 2001-07-25 22:46:22 +00:00
getsrcs.sh Ignore the boost #include files 2002-07-23 17:56:32 +00:00
Makefile Initial revision 2001-06-06 20:29:01 +00:00
Makefile.common Simplified significantly by pulling out local configuration options 2002-08-29 23:28:46 +00:00
Makefile.config Add LLVMGCCDIR variable to eliminate hardcoded paths from test/Makefile.tests. 2002-08-30 03:27:09 +00:00
Makefile.rules Simplified significantly by pulling out local configuration options 2002-08-29 23:28:46 +00:00